Chapter 224: Chapter 224: Demon City?

Maybe the demons in this bunker just weren’t that bright, or maybe collecting decks for research was a thing that had happened before. Either way, it all went even smoother than Kira expected.

He’d figured he might get found out and have to duel a few times to complete the prison all-deck collection. Instead, not a single duel was needed—he finished the achievement effortlessly.

Those not-so-bright demons all believed they’d get their strengthened decks tomorrow, not realizing Kira would disappear—taking every deck with him.

Yep, it was the weekend—he’d spent the whole day grinding this dungeon. Tomorrow, it was back to class.

This meant, for the demons, this Divine Messenger would vanish tomorrow—along with all their decks.

With his collection complete and his pockets full, Kira was ready to head home. But passing a break room, he overheard two guards chatting.

Demon A: "This week’s been exhausting. First the jailbreak, then the Divine Messenger’s inspection... Tomorrow I need to go to Mirage City and unwind."

Demon B: "Oh? You’re going? Let’s go together."

"Of course! I’m heading to Bloodcharmer Palace to party all night!"

Demon B’s face changed: "You’re a Bloodcharmer fan? Why? Shadowjoy Pavilion is much better!"

"What? You heretic—!"

Kira entered before they could start fighting, clearing his throat. The two demons jumped and straightened up.

"You were just talking about Bloodcharmer Palace and Shadowjoy Pavilion? What are those?"

The two exchanged glances.

Demon A: "Sir, maybe you don’t know—Mirage City is the biggest city nearby, and those are its most famous pleasure houses.

Especially the succubi at Bloodcharmer—they’re so skilled, you’ll be kept up all night..."

He even blushed, looking dreamy.

Demon B: "Nonsense! The girls at Shadowjoy are even better! You Bloodcharmer fans just like other people’s wives!"

Demon A flushed: "What’s wrong with that!?"

They were about to fight again.

Kira ignored them and quietly left.

Mirage City... sounded like a spirit city.

He found a map and saw it was pretty close. It was also marked as under Orichalcos’s control.

No wonder the guards could go have fun there.

Kira planned to be in bed by 11, not letting today’s grind tire him out for tomorrow’s classes. There was time to check out this spirit city.

He’d already looted everything from the bunker. The only regret was not finding the real Divine Messenger—his collection was stuck at 99%.

So, Kira left the bunker.

With all the decks gone, the bunker was now basically powerless. The demons’ faces when they discovered the Messenger had vanished with all their decks would be priceless.
